#767. 拼接单词
拼接单词
题目描述
给定两个单词 a 和 b,取 a 的一个前缀,再取 b 的一个后缀,就可以拼成一个新的单词。比如 a=tree,b=heap,则 treap=tr+eap 就是一个新的单词。
对于给定的 a 和 b,请计算它们可以拼出多少种不同的单词?注意拼接的时候, a 与 b 至少要出一个字母。
输入格式
第一行:一个仅有小写字母构成的字符串,表示前缀的来源 a
第二行:一个仅有小写字母构成的字符串,表示后缀的来源 b
输出格式
单个整数:表示新造单词的数量。
样例 #1
样例输入 #1
ab
ba
样例输出 #1
3
样例 #2
样例输入 #2
tree
heap
样例输出 #2
14
提示
样例1:abba aba aa
数据范围
记 a 的长度为 n, b 的长度为 m
对 30% 的数据,;
对 60% 的数据,;
对 100% 的数据,。